The Role:

We are in search of a AWS Security Engineer to join LCST Team based in Bristol. Working side by side with the Leidos Corporate Information Security team and the Cyber Security program team across the LCST programme.

 

As an AWS Security Engineer, you will be responsible for designing and implementing security measures to protect our clients' data and systems in the cloud. You will work closely with our development and operations teams to ensure that our cloud infrastructure is secure and compliant with industry standards and regulations.

 

You will also monitor and respond to security incidents, perform vulnerability assessments and penetration testing, and develop and maintain security policies and procedures.

Who We Are:

The Logistics Commodities & Services Transformation (LCST) Programme for the UK Ministry of Defence is a critical effort to enhance and improve the UK’s defence supply chain. The programme provides essential services such as storage and distribution for the MOD's materiel, including a global freight service and the procurement and inventory management of 70,000 commodity NATO Stock Number (NSNs).

 

Working together as Team Leidos we are helping to transform the UK's defence supply chain by providing an integration of a complex mixture of services, at low risk, using a modern suite of systems that will deliver one version of the truth. For the first time, the MOD will see the whole picture, as it is happening.
